New Jersey 2022-2023 Regular Session

New Jersey Assembly Bill A2145

Introduced
2/7/22  

Caption

Provides certain deceptive practices in advertising of pregnancy-related services violate the consumer fraud act.

Impact

If enacted, A2145 would significantly modify the legal landscape for crisis pregnancy centers in New Jersey. By prohibiting deceptive advertising and misinformation, the bill empowers the Attorney General to enforce compliance through potential legal actions against centers found violating the law. The Attorney General would have the authority to seek injunctions and court orders mandating corrective actions to mitigate the harmful effects of any misleading advertising. This could lead to increased accountability and transparency for these centers, fundamentally altering their operational practices.

Summary

Assembly Bill A2145 aims to address deceptive practices in the advertising of pregnancy-related services by defining unlawful practices for crisis pregnancy centers under New Jersey's consumer fraud act. The bill targets centers that misrepresent their services or provide misleading information to clients seeking pregnancy-related assistance. The legislation implies a clear demarcation of what constitutes a crisis pregnancy center, emphasizing their status as nonprofit organizations that primarily offer peer-related counseling services without providing referrals for abortion.
